Odisha: Money for MDM cooking cost to be transferred to accounts of students

Bhubaneswar: The Odisha government today directed District Collectors to transfer money towards expenses of Mid Day Meal (MDM) preparation to the bank account of each student.

In a letter, the State Nodal Officer asked the Collectors to transfer MDM cooking expenses for 90 days to the accounts of students. The government asked to transfer Rs 479 to the account of a primary school student where Rs 717 will be credited to the account of an upper primary school student in the State.

The letter further read If the bank accounts of the students and parents are not available, the payment of cooking cost is to be made on physical acquittance in the school in presence of school management committee members.

Earlier, the School and Mass Education revised the daily ration cost from Rs 4.93 to Rs 5.42 and Rs 7.36 to Rs 8.10 for the students of Primary and Upper Primary Schools respectively. The directive comes into retrospective effect from April 1, 2020.
